The client allows you to run an interactive mode that doesn't exit
between calls and reuses the client which is handy for end users.
Currently the code doesn't actually create a workflow engine client in
the interactive mode so all the mistral actions fail. We should create a
client if the client doesn't pass any args to the shell because that
enters interactive mode.

import mock
import mistralclient.tests.unit.base_shell_test as base
class TestShell(base.BaseShellTests):
def test_help(self):
"""Test that client is not created for help and bash complete"""
for command in ('-h',
'--help',
'help',
'help workbook-list',
'bash-completion'):
with mock.patch('mistralclient.api.client.client') as client_mock:
self.shell(command)
self.assertFalse(client_mock.called)
@mock.patch('mistralclient.api.client.client')
def test_command_no_mistral_url(self, client_mock):
self.shell(
'workbook-list'
)
self.assertTrue(client_mock.called)
params = client_mock.call_args
self.assertEqual('', params[1]['mistral_url'])
@mock.patch('mistralclient.api.client.client')
def test_command_interactive_mode(self, client_mock):
self.shell('')
self.assertTrue(client_mock.called)
params = client_mock.call_args
self.assertEqual('', params[1]['mistral_url'])
@mock.patch('mistralclient.api.client.client')
def test_command_with_mistral_url(self, client_mock):
self.shell(
'--os-mistral-url=http://localhost:8989/v2 workbook-list'
)
self.assertTrue(client_mock.called)
params = client_mock.call_args
self.assertEqual('http://localhost:8989/v2',
params[1]['mistral_url'])
@mock.patch('mistralclient.api.client.determine_client_version')
def test_mistral_version(self, client_mock):
self.shell(
'--os-mistral-version=v1 workbook-list'
)
self.assertTrue(client_mock.called)
mistral_version = client_mock.call_args
self.assertEqual('v1', mistral_version[0][0])
@mock.patch('mistralclient.api.client.determine_client_version')
def test_no_mistral_version(self, client_mock):
self.shell('workbook-list')
self.assertTrue(client_mock.called)
mistral_version = client_mock.call_args
self.assertEqual('v2', mistral_version[0][0])

@mock.patch('mistralclient.api.client.client')
def test_no_domains_keystone_v3(self, client_mock):
self.shell(
'--os-auth-url=https://127.0.0.1:35357/v3 '
'--os-username=admin '
'--os-password=1234 '
'workbook-list'
)
self.assertTrue(client_mock.called)
params = client_mock.call_args
self.assertEqual('https://127.0.0.1:35357/v3', params[1]['auth_url'])
# For keystone v3 'default' values are automatically substituted for
# project_domain_id and user_domain_id, if nothing was provided
self.assertEqual('default', params[1]['project_domain_id'])
self.assertEqual('default', params[1]['user_domain_id'])
self.assertEqual('default', params[1]['target_project_domain_id'])
self.assertEqual('default', params[1]['target_user_domain_id'])
@mock.patch('mistralclient.api.client.client')
def test_with_domain_names_keystone_v3(self, client_mock):
self.shell(
'--os-auth-url=https://127.0.0.1:35357/v3 '
'--os-username=admin '
'--os-password=1234 '
'--os-project-domain-name=fake_domain '
'--os-user-domain-name=fake_domain '
'--os-target-project-domain-name=fake_domain '
'--os-target-user-domain-name=fake_domain '
'workbook-list'
)
self.assertTrue(client_mock.called)
params = client_mock.call_args
self.assertEqual('https://127.0.0.1:35357/v3', params[1]['auth_url'])
# No need to substitute values for project_domain_id and
# user_domain_id if related domain names were provided
self.assertEqual('', params[1]['project_domain_id'])
self.assertEqual('', params[1]['user_domain_id'])
self.assertEqual('fake_domain', params[1]['project_domain_name'])
self.assertEqual('fake_domain', params[1]['user_domain_name'])
self.assertEqual(
'fake_domain',
params[1]['target_project_domain_name']
)
self.assertEqual('fake_domain', params[1]['target_user_domain_name'])
@mock.patch('mistralclient.api.client.client')
def test_no_domains_keystone_v2(self, client_mock):
self.shell(
'--os-auth-url=https://127.0.0.1:35357/v2.0 '
'--os-username=admin '
'--os-password=1234 '
'workbook-list'
)
self.assertTrue(client_mock.called)
params = client_mock.call_args
self.assertEqual('https://127.0.0.1:35357/v2.0', params[1]['auth_url'])
# For keystone v2 nothing is substituted
self.assertEqual('', params[1]['project_domain_id'])
self.assertEqual('', params[1]['user_domain_id'])
self.assertEqual('', params[1]['target_project_domain_id'])
self.assertEqual('', params[1]['target_user_domain_id'])
